Description

This end-unit home with a finished basement is available for a July closing date! Welcome to Summerland Place, Shakopee’s newest townhome neighborhood! The popular Taylor floorplan showcases modern finishes and a thoughtfully designed layout. The main level features an open-concept design, seamlessly connecting the great room, dining area, and versatile kitchen. Upstairs, you’ll find two secondary bedrooms and a spacious owner’s suite, each with its own walk-in closet. The finished lookout lower level adds even more living space with a recreation room, a fourth bedroom, and a third bathroom. Experience style, comfort, and convenience in this exceptional home! Summerland Place is located in Shakopee, a vibrant city known for its parks, trails, and top-rated schools, along with easy access to shopping, dining, and entertainment like Canterbury Park and Mystic Lake Casino. With convenient highway access, commuting to the Twin Cities is quick and easy.
